It is a consensus I often agree with, although not always. From Moët & Chandon, their 2013 vintage rosé Champagne has an autolytic, toasty aroma supplemented by red fruits reminding of strawberries. The palate is dry, high in acidity and has a fine mousse nuanced with brioche flavours. Its defining feature is a minerally character that it is more pronounced than than its red fruited aroma might otherwise suggest. Overall, this is a complex, top quality rosé vintage Champagne that will suit drinking whenever you can. Review Rating: Very Good (★★★★, 90 points). Website: Moët & Chandon. Tasted: March 2024.
